| Biological Activity | 1. Immobilized Anti-PDL1(GEN)-IgG1 Antibody (Atezolizumab) at 2 μg/mL (100 μL/well) can bind Recombinant Human PD-L1/B7-H1/CD274 Protein (His Tag), the EC50 is 0.7-2.1 ng/mL. 2. Captured Anti-PD-L1 Mab (Human IgG1) on proA Chip can bind PD-L1 with an affinity constant of 1.381 nM as determined in a SPR assay (QC tested). ![]() ![]() |

| Construction | A DNA sequence encoding the N-terminal segment (Met 1-Thr 239) of the extracellular domain of human B7-H1 (NP_054862.1) was expressed with a C-terminal polyhistidine tag. Predicted N terminal: Phe 19 |
| Protein Purity | ≥ 95 % as determined by SDS-PAGE. ≥ 95 % as determined by SEC-HPLC. ![]() ![]() |
| Molecular Weight | 26.8 kDa (predicted); 35-38 kDa (reducing condition, due to glycosylation) |
| Endotoxin | < 1.0 EU/μg of the protein as determined by the LAL method. |
| Formulation | Lyophilized from a solution filtered through a 0.22 μm filter, containing PBS, pH 7.4. Typically, a mixture containing 5% to 8% trehalose, mannitol, and 0.01% Tween 80 is incorporated as a protective agent before lyophilization. |
| Reconstitution | Reconstituted with sterile deionized water to 0.25 mg/mL. Reconstitution conditions may vary depending on the lot. |

| Research Background | Programmed death-1 ligand-1 (PD-L1, CD274, B7-H1) has been identified as the ligand for the immunoinhibitory receptor programmed death-1(PD1/PDCD1) and has been demonstrated to play a role in the regulation of immune responses and peripheral tolerance. PD-L1/B7-H1 is a member of the growing B7 family of immune molecules and this protein contains one V-like and one C-like Ig domain within the extracellular domain, and together with PD-L2, are two ligands for PD1 which belongs to the CD28/CTLA4 family expressed on activated lymphoid cells. By binding to PD1 on activated T-cells and B-cells, PD-L1 may inhibit ongoing T-cell responses by inducing apoptosis and arresting cell-cycle progression. Accordingly, it leads to growth of immunogenic tumor growth by increasing apoptosis of antigen specific T cells and may contribute to immune evasion by cancers.
